2  Bitcoin / Electrum / How to sync cold/offline and watching/online wallets? on: April 17, 2017, 09:30:37 PM
Greetings all!

This is definitely a beginner question so thanks for your patience and help. I have browsed the forums and used google extensively but can't seen to find an answer to the above question.

I have a cold and a watching wallet setup using Electrum. I know how to send BTC via watching wallet and by signing using the cold wallet (thanks to excellent documentation on Electrum site) but I don't know how to sync cold wallet with watching wallet so both show the same balance.

A little more detail about my scenario:
I set up cold/watching wallets using Electrum. They both show 0 BTC to begin with. I then sent some coins, say 0.2 BTC, from an online wallet, say LBC, to Electrum watching wallet. Now the watching wallet shows 0.2 BTC but the cold wallet still shows 0. What do I need to do so that the cold wallet also shows 0.2 BTC? My cold wallet by the way is not connected to the network.

(Just as an aside, I understand that I can always spend the 0.2 BTC even if the cold wallet doesn't show it (by following the process in the Electrum guide and signing it via cold wallet) but I prefer to have my cold wallet show the full balance of BTC I have transferred to the receive addresses owned by this set up. The watching wallet will always get the right balance owned by its receive addresses as its online/connected to the servers. So its really the cold wallet that I want to sync so it shows the same balance.)
